Jun 25, 2022 Join Andrew Sullivan, a sharp political blogger and author, alongside Christine Emba and Katie Herzog for a lively discussion on pressing issues. They dive into the impacts of recent Supreme Court rulings on women's rights and gun control, dissecting the societal divide over reproductive health. The trio critiques the influence of technology on modern relationships and navigates the shifting political loyalties among minority voters. Expect incisive commentary wrapped in humor as they explore the fractures within American political identity.

Political Divide in the US
- Maher questions what to do as the US becomes politically divided.
- He suggests that federalism, allowing states to decide, creates further polarization.
An Opportunity for Pro-Choice Advocates
- Andrew Sullivan argues that the abortion ruling presents an opportunity for pro-choice advocates.
- He urges them to persuade people and work within the democratic system to regain pro-choice policies.
Biden's Executive Order on Conversion Therapy
- Biden's executive order on conversion therapy conflates sexual orientation with gender identity, according to Katie Herzog.
- The order potentially restricts therapy exploring underlying issues of gender dysphoria before affirmation.
